Learn Library Management, richly illustrated with practical, real-life examples, provides a useful overview of basic management principles as applied to libraries and other information agencies. It is a valuable source of information and guidance for students as well as information professionals and paraprofessionals. The provided references enable further exploration of the theories underpinning its caderie of practical organizational and managerial skills.

Bob Pymm is Head of Collection Development at ScreenSound Australia, with many years of management experience in a range of information agencies. He has taught in colleges and universities, and conducted his own training business. Damon D. Hickey is Director of Libraries at the College of Wooster in Ohio, and has been a college library administrator in North Carolina and Ohio for many years.
